EMR.4 - DIAGNOSTIC GUIDE
Camshaft Timing Control (VVT)
P0011 Camshaft Position – Inlet Timing Over-Advanced or System Performance (Bank 1)
P0012 Camshaft Position – Inlet Timing Over-Retarded (Bank 1)
P0014 Camshaft Position – Exhaust Timing Over-Advanced or System Performance (Bank 1)
P0015 Camshaft Position – Exhaust Timing Over Retarded (Bank 1)
P0021 Camshaft Position – Inlet Timing Over-Advanced or System Performance (Bank 2)
P0022 Camshaft Position – Inlet Timing Over-Retarded (Bank 2)
P0024 Camshaft Position – Exhaust Timing Over-Advanced or System Performance (Bank 2)
P0025 Camshaft Position – Exhaust Timing Over-Retarded (Bank 2)
Description
The Variable Valve Timing system (VVT) on the intake camshafts and the exhaust camshafts can vary the
timing by approximately 35°. The camshaft relative position is varied by a system of vanes mounted on the
drive end of the camshaft. Each VVT oil control valve modulates a spool valve position in accordance with the
drive signal duty cycle, this in turns controls the oil pressure applied to the vanes. A 50% duty cycle applied to
the valve will hold the valve current timing by preventing oil flow from the VVT controller housing, a duty cycle
less than 50% will retard the valve timing, a duty cycle greater then 50% will advance the valve timing. The
ECM regulates this duty cycle based on the feedback signal from the respective camshaft position sensor to
optimise the camshaft timing.
Component connections
Sensor Connector Description ECU Pin ECU Connector
1 Battery Voltage - -
2 VVT Control Valve Inlet (Bank 1) B2 48 Way (Centre)
1 Battery Voltage - -
2 VVT Control Valve Exhaust (Bank 1) A2 48 Way (Centre)
1 Battery Voltage -
2 VVT Control Valve Inlet (Bank 2) A3 48 Way (Centre)
1 Battery Voltage -
2 VVT Control Valve Exhaust (Bank 2) A4 48 Way (Centre)
Monitor:
• Continuous
Enable Criteria:
• Enginerunning>30secs
• Coolanttemperature>60°C(140°F)
Disable Criteria:
• P0116,P0117,P0118–Coolanttemperaturefaultcodes
Malfunction Criteria:
• VVTerror>5degreesfortime>2.5secs
Potential failure modes:
• Staticvalvetimingisincorrect
• VVTcamshaftactuatorfailure
• VVTcontrolvalvestuckopen/closed
• VVTcontrolvalvefilter
Diagnostic Mask:
• TheMILwillbeilluminatedifthefaultsarepresentfor2consecutivetrips
